This project explores how artisans educate novices through hands-on learning in craft practices. By developing the concept of artisan pedagogies, it investigates the social interactions and implicit understandings that shape the teaching methods of skilled practitioners in dry-stone masonry in Switzerland and Taiwan.
How do artisans approach their role as educators?
As part of long-standing research on world craft practices and their social, cultural, and economic dimensions, anthropologists have been paying attention to processes of learning: how aspiring practitioners acquire skills and know-how through participation in social settings.
The influence of these studies extends well beyond the boundaries of anthropology, to inform research in the social sciences of learning.
